Background:

As a result of your preliminary findings, TechWear’s audit committee has asked that you postpone the issuance of your audit report until at least 80% of the accounts receivable balance outstanding at December 31, 2016, has been resolved (e.g., collected, written off or returned). 

As of May 31, 2017, approximately 80% of the accounts receivable balance has been settled, so it is time to perform your procedures. The client has provided you with the data that you requested (in the module: ACT558_Module_06_P5_Data.xls Download ACT558_Module_06_P5_Data.xls). Procedures already have been performed by your team to ensure that the data you received is complete and accurate.

The data file includes two tabs — 2017 AR data and 2016 Unapplied cash.

2017 AR data tab

This data includes January through May 2017 cash received, write-offs and returns for 2016 account balances. The data fields are the same as what you received for 2016, with the exclusion of the invoice date. Additionally, the “Type” field includes transaction information for write offs (Write-off) and returns (Returns). 

2016 Unapplied cash tab

This data includes the same fields as what you received for the 2016 accounts receivable data. This data represents the unapplied cash at the end of 2016 updated now to reflect a “type” of “CashReceipt” and also includes the transaction number, applied to transaction number and invoice date information.
